Construction fire alarm triggers at library on grace street, Bayside WI
Please note:
This is not an official report. The headline and summary are generated by automated AI systems from public-safety dispatch audio. Always verify with official sources.
As discussed during the dispatch call, a fire alarm went off at the library construction zone near Grace Street. The alarm was reported and is now off. Officers checked the building and found no ongoing fire.
